Former Navy SEAL Ed Gallrein won Kentucky's 4th Congressional District Republican primary on Tuesday, defeating seven-term incumbent U.S. Rep. Thomas Massie in what has become a highly contentious battle over loyalty to President Donald Trump's agenda. [According to the Nebraska Examiner reporting on Kentucky Lantern coverage](https://nebraskaexaminer.com/2026/05/19/repub/trump-endorsed-gallrein-wins-heated-northern-kentucky-republican-primary-against-incumbent-massie/), the Associated Press called the race for Gallrein at 7:54 p.m. Tuesday.

Gallrein, 68, a Shelby County Republican and [retired Navy SEAL captain who served for three decades](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ed_Gallrein), has pledged to support Trump's legislative priorities. At his victory party, Gallrein vowed to "serve this district, my party, and my nation" and focused on "advancing the president and the party's agenda to put America first and Kentucky always."

[Massie, first elected to the House in 2012](https://1.wikipedia.org), had clashed with Trump on several major issues. The confrontation began when Massie opposed Trump's spending bills and led efforts to release federal files on Jeffrey Epstein, a position Trump had campaigned on but later reversed. Massie also opposed the GOP's massive "One Big Beautiful Bill Act," saying it would "significantly increase U.S. budget deficits in the near term."

Trump's determination to remove Massie was evident throughout the campaign. The president visited Hebron in March to rally for Gallrein, calling the incumbent "disloyal" and saying "somebody with a warm body" could beat him. [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th made an unusual campaign appearance for Gallrein just 24 hours before polls opened Monday](https://nbcnews.com), blasting Massie's questions about military decisions.

[The primary was the most expensive congressional primary in U.S. history, costing over $25 million](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ed_Gallrein), with massive advertising spending fueled by pro-Trump and pro-Israel groups. Gallrein had declined to debate Massie, instead telling voters he was "debating him every day" through direct communication.

Massie, a [self-described libertarian Republican and Tea Party member](https://1.wikipedia.org), gave a nearly 30-minute concession speech at his watch party in Hebron, telling supporters they were "running for what we believe in," not against individuals. He ended by toasting his late wife, Rhonda, with a glass of raw milk.

Gallrein will face Democrat Melissa Strange in November, though [the seat is viewed as safe for Republicans](https://cookpolitical.com). The result represents another major victory for Trump's effort to remove congressional critics from his own party, following similar successes in other states this election cycle.
